The opening night that filled Largo do Rossio

Fan Zone Aveiro 2026 opened on 17 June and Largo do Rossio filled up from the very first night. The official opening paired the city ceremony with Portugal × DR Congo on the giant screen, hosted by RTP journalist Tópê Carvalho.

How the day unfolded

The ceremony began at 5:00 PM with the ribbon cutting by the Mayor of Aveiro. It was followed by entertainment from host Tópê Carvalho, the Portuguese anthem by soprano Mónica Pais with Francesca Serafini on piano, and the unveiling of the Mega Portuguese Flag. Mayor Luís Souto Miranda addressed the crowd before kick-off.

At 6:00 PM the giant screen lit up for Portugal × DR Congo and Largo do Rossio turned into a sea of scarves, flags and chanting. Between celebrations, fire on stage and packed stands, opening night showed exactly what the Fan Zone will be throughout the World Cup.
